Original Description
Pieter Casteels III’s Still Life Of Tulips, Peonies, Narcissus And Other Flowers In A Sculpted Vase (c. 1720s) is a stunning example of Flemish Baroque floral still life, showcasing the artist’s meticulous attention to detail and luxuriant sense of abundance. The painting features a lavish bouquet of tulips, peonies, and narcissi arranged in an ornate sculpted vase, set against a dark background that heightens the vibrant colors and textures of the blooms. Casteels masterfully captures the interplay of light and shadow, giving each petal a lifelike delicacy while infusing the scene with a sense of opulence. As part of the Dutch and Flemish still-life tradition, this work reflects the 17th-18th century European fascination with exotic flowers and the symbolism of transience (vanitas). Though less renowned than his contemporaries like Jan van Huysum, Casteels’ work remains significant for its technical precision and contribution to floral still-life painting, embodying the era’s blend of scientific curiosity and aesthetic grandeur.
